Output 627eed304d9fb4c0a446276f975af069800f64af45e1732d93cbc68803eb23e4:675

value
495192
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cde4fe43efe67a81a90bdfb82abb36eedc7a88d2 OP_EQUALVERIFY OP_CHECKSIG
address
1Kmfr46aeoX4pdP85Cpqy63LLTumE2XnR4
transaction
627eed304d9fb4c0a446276f975af069800f64af45e1732d93cbc68803eb23e4
spent
true